I was surprised by the quality for the price.

It may seem that there are more cons. But the main disadvantage is the expectation that this watch will replace the smartphone. These are the same GT2 Pro, the same super materials, ergonomics, a cool wheel, endless autonomy - a layer of opportunities for the future is simply laid down: NFC, eSIM, HarmonyOS, operative and built-in. Now the watch can only offer to stay connected outside the smartphone, albeit in the simplest way. Cons
  • The main drawback is that on 10/02/21 the clock is still infinitely raw and dependent. Like Samsung 4, there are one and a half applications. And despite the fact that even an application for answering SMS has already arrived (wow, cool, a $ 500 watch can answer at least something), without a phone they cannot do anything. You can't completely abandon your smartphone, even with eSIM, vafai and tons of memory on board. The music icon flaunts on promo lists - nonsense, there is no such application, you will not be able, as I dreamed, to download music there and just listen without a phone. There is a FB, but it's just a music switcher (tell someone to them that in duplicating notifications and managing music, the clock can do without external applications), I walked casually, but let's go back: the watch still cannot answer anything but calls. No emoticons, voice messages, even a picture, like a year ago in the past hours, they are not able to open. And they can not answer with any of the above. The climax of the madness is that, despite the eSIM, they are not able to receive SMS themselves. That's right, if for some reason you are as original as I am and transfer the main number to the watch, the realization will come very quickly that you are left without any confirmation by SMS. And you will have to run back to rebind the number on the plastic. And God forbid you will not pay by this moment any of the long-term tariffs for smart watches / things - it will simply disappear, as it happened with me.
